CNC (Computer Numerical Control) turning is a precision machining process that allows for the production of high-quality parts with tight tolerances. This level of precision is crucial in industries where even minor deviations can lead to significant performance issues or failures. CNC turning manufacturers use advanced machinery and skilled labor to produce components that meet the most stringent requirements.

Material selection is a critical aspect of CNC turning processes, and CNC turning parts manufacturers play a vital role in this decision-making process. The choice of material directly impacts the durability, strength, and performance of the final product.
CNC turning manufacturers understand that raw materials must be carefully selected based on the specific needs of each project. For instance, in heavy-duty industrial applications, high-strength steel or composite materials are often used to ensure durability and resistance to wear and tear. In the medical industry, materials like titanium alloys are chosen for their biocompatibility and strength.
By carefully evaluating the properties of each materialsuch as hardness, tensile strength, and thermal stabilityCNC turning manufacturers ensure that the chosen components will perform optimally under the projects conditions. They provide expert guidance to help businesses make informed decisions, ensuring that their components are both reliable and long-lasting.

The future of CNC turning technology is marked by advancements in automation, AI, and machine learning. These innovations are transforming the industry by increasing efficiency, reducing errors, and enabling real-time monitoring and control.
For example, AI-driven CNC machines can analyze production data in real-time, identifying inefficiencies and optimizing processes to maximize productivity. Similarly, advanced automation systems can handle complex tasks, such as material feed and tooling, with minimal human intervention. These technologies not only enhance the accuracy of CNC turning processes but also reduce labor costs and improve overall efficiency.
As the industry continues to evolve, CNC turning manufacturers are expected to adopt even more sophisticated technologies. The integration of 5-axis CNC machines, for instance, allows for more complex and precise machining, opening up new possibilities for industries that demand high levels of customization and performance.
